Two women from Norrköping's poor quarter - Sally and Ellen - are followed from childhood to adulthood in a dramatization of Moa Martinsson's 1933 novel. Ellen endures a destructive marriage, while Sally fights openly and without asking permission. Around them, children live their daily lives of hardship and loss, yet also of community.
Martinsson's prose is rooted in earth and labour, and her perspective on women's living conditions has lost little of its sharpness in nearly a hundred years. It speaks of sisterhood as a counterforce and friendship as pure necessity - of how two women carry each other when security cannot be found.
The dramatization is written by Tora von Platen and directed by Julia Marko-Nord. The cast includes Emilia Roosmann, Tuuli Heinonen, Maria Sundbom, Mårten Andersson and Emil Grudemo El Hayek.
